MUNUS MEDICAL IRON DEFICIENCY TEST Description Rapid test for the qualitative determination of ferritin in human blood from fingerstick for iron deficiency anemia. The membrane is coated with a polyclonal anti-ferritin antibody on the test line area. The gold particle is coated with a monoclonal anti-ferritin antibody and rabbit IgG. During the test, the sample reacts with the particle coated with monoclonal anti-ferritin antibodies. The mixture then migrates chromatographically upward on the membrane by capillary action and reacts with the polyclonal anti-ferritin antibody on the membrane, generating a colored line. If the ferritin level exceeds the cutoff level of 30 ng/mL, a colored line appears in the test region (T). If the ferritin concentration is less than 30 ng/mL, the colored line does not appear. For procedural control purposes, a colored line will always form in the control region to indicate that an adequate volume of sample has been added and capillary penetration into the membrane has occurred. How to use Bring the case to room temperature before opening. Open the case and remove the cassette. Wash your hands with soap and rinse with warm water. Carefully remove the lancet cap and discard it. Use the alcohol swab to clean the tip of your middle or ring finger, as this is the puncture site. Press the lancet on the side where the cap was removed against your fingertip (its recommended to do this on the ring finger). The tip automatically and safely retracts after use. Keeping your hand down, massage the pricked tip to draw a drop of blood. Without squeezing the bulb of the capillary dropper, place it in contact with the blood. The blood will flow into the capillary dropper up to the line indicated on the dropper. You can massage your finger to obtain more blood if the line isnt reached. Avoid air bubbles as much as possible. Place the collected blood into the sample well of the cassette by pressing the dropper bulb. Wait until the blood has completely transferred to the well. Unscrew the cap of the buffer bottle and add 1 drop of buffer to the sample well on the cassette. Wait for the colored line(s) to appear. Read the results after 5 minutes. Do not interpret results after 10 minutes. Reading the results Normal: Two colored lines appear. Both the T (test) and C (control) lines appear. This result means that the ferritin concentration in the blood is normal and that there is no potential iron deficiency. Abnormal: Only one colored line appears, the control line (C). This result means that the ferritin concentration in the blood is too low. It is necessary to consult a doctor because you may have an iron deficiency. Invalid: The control line does not appear. Insufficient sample volume or improper procedural techniques are the most likely causes of a missing control line. Review the procedure and repeat the test with a new test.
